EXCEEDS logo
Exceeds
Evan

PROFILE

Evan

Evan contributed to the appwrite/website and appwrite/appwrite repositories by building and refining features focused on policy documentation, authentication, and security. He developed and maintained legal and compliance pages using Svelte, Markdoc, and PHP, centralizing content for maintainability and improving navigation for user clarity. In appwrite/appwrite, Evan implemented backend features such as email-based OTP target management and enhanced JWT expiration handling, leveraging PHP and robust unit testing to strengthen authentication and token security. His work emphasized clean commit practices, automated workflows with GitHub Actions, and disciplined documentation, resulting in more reliable, maintainable, and secure user-facing and backend systems.

Overall Statistics

Feature vs Bugs

86%Features

Repository Contributions

40Total
Bugs
2
Commits
40
Features
12
Lines of code
1,410
Activity Months8

Work History

August 2025

6 Commits • 1 Features

Aug 1, 2025

Month: 2025-08 — Key focus on securing and hardening ResourceToken JWT expiration handling in appwrite/appwrite. Implemented simplified expiration logic, expanded test coverage to verify the JWT 'exp' field on expired tokens, and added token/resourceId assertions. Performed targeted test cleanup and lint fixes to improve maintainability. These changes boost security around token expiry, reduce flaky tests, and reinforce confidence for upcoming token validation work.

July 2025

1 Commits • 1 Features

Jul 1, 2025

We delivered the Email-based OTP Target Management feature for appwrite/appwrite in July 2025, enabling secure creation and management of OTP targets in the database. We implemented duplicate handling to prevent conflicting entries and improve login security. This work strengthens authentication workflows, reduces configuration errors, and establishes a foundation for scalable OTP target management across services.

June 2025

18 Commits • 3 Features

Jun 1, 2025

June 2025 monthly summary: Delivered key, business-impacting documentation updates across appwrite/website and security policy improvements in appwrite/appwrite. Major features include Platform SLA documentation with new Support SLA and Availability/Uptime SLA sections, and a customer-facing Refund Policy with updated navigation and a clarified refund workflow routing to the Appwrite Console. A syntax issue in the docs layout was resolved to ensure reliable rendering, and the Responsible Disclosure Policy was enhanced to improve security reporting and researcher communications. Overall, these efforts improve transparency of service commitments, accelerate refund processing, and strengthen security governance. Technologies and skills demonstrated include Svelte layout updates (+layout.svelte), Markdoc-driven docs, multi-repo documentation governance, and thoughtful documentation/navigation design for faster business value.

May 2025

1 Commits

May 1, 2025

For May 2025, focused on content quality improvements in the appwrite/website repository. Delivered a targeted bug fix to the Heroes Page Biography, correcting a grammar error (code -> codes), via commit 37214be86006497e7167ace68c81ebb2ee012162. The fix improves displayed text accuracy, enhances user trust, and aligns with brand quality. No new features released this month; effort centered on quality assurance, code hygiene, and preventing similar issues in future updates. Impact: smoother user experience on the public site; reduced risk of user confusion and support inquiries.

April 2025

2 Commits • 1 Features

Apr 1, 2025

April 2025 – appwrite/sdk-generator: Delivered automated stale-issue workflow across templates with daily scheduling. Labels and closes stale issues across multiple templates, improving issue hygiene and automation. No major bugs fixed this month in this repo. Impact: reduces manual triage, accelerates issue lifecycle, enabling more reliable maintenance. Technologies/skills demonstrated: automation scripting, GitHub Actions-style workflow design, cross-template automation, and traceable commits.

February 2025

6 Commits • 2 Features

Feb 1, 2025

February 2025 monthly summary for appwrite/website focusing on content improvements, policy documentation, and improved user clarity. Key features delivered: 1) Terms and Conditions Page Cleanup: polished terms for clarity and legal accuracy, removed a redundant header, and updated the Markdoc page to ensure consistent presentation (commits: 44746222dd6c6d4f8376f5eddaecb969ea0ff707; b95055faf9fed32a0ce132e5909373eefab3acf6). 2) Abuse Policy Documentation and Page: created and integrated an Abuse Policy page with reporting instructions, refined the policy intro, contact guidance, and page metadata for better discoverability; updates touched multiple Markdoc routes and files (commits: a645d154b3dac0b0d93022966dbc13b1654615ea; 06e83389df96a9ba062b704ba5a5c906dfdc472b; 1c4c3a154fb3444e0de540f2f429ccafe7c6d4e9; 6f8a9737d673ee91e319fd22de7edec7b52881b7). Major bugs fixed: none recorded for this period. Overall impact and accomplishments: improved user understanding and trust via clearer terms; enhanced policy visibility and compliance through a dedicated Abuse Policy page; strengthened documentation structure and discoverability through integrated navigation and metadata updates. Technologies/skills demonstrated: content authoring with Markdoc, SvelteKit routing and page composition, documentation layout integration, and disciplined commit-based collaboration with a focus on accessibility and legal clarity.

January 2025

3 Commits • 2 Features

Jan 1, 2025

January 2025 monthly summary for appwrite/website focused on readability improvements and maintainability of Terms of Service and prohibited activities content. Delivered content readability enhancements on the Terms page, clarified abuse-reporting information, and centralized prohibited activities content via a Markdoc partial to improve maintainability and cross-page consistency. These changes reduce future maintenance effort, lower risk of content divergence, and strengthen content governance for user-facing legal/policy pages.

November 2024

3 Commits • 2 Features

Nov 1, 2024

November 2024 monthly summary for appwrite/website focused on governance, compliance, and content quality improvements. Delivered policy and front-end content updates that enhance user trust, reduce misuse risk, and improve maintainability of the site.

Activity

Loading activity data...

Quality Metrics

Correctness98.6%
Maintainability97.4%
Architecture97.4%
Performance97.4%
AI Usage20.6%

Skills & Technologies

Programming Languages

CSSHTMLJavaScriptMarkdocMarkdownPHPSvelteYAML

Technical Skills

API developmentCI/CDContent CreationContent ManagementDocumentationFront End DevelopmentFront-end DevelopmentFrontend DevelopmentGitHub ActionsLegal CompliancePHPSvelteTechnical WritingWebsite Developmentback end development

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

appwrite/website

Nov 2024 Jun 2025
5 Months active

Languages Used

MarkdocHTMLMarkdownJavaScriptSvelteCSS

Technical Skills

DocumentationLegal ComplianceContent ManagementContent CreationFront-end DevelopmentFront End Development

appwrite/appwrite

Jun 2025 Aug 2025
3 Months active

Languages Used

MarkdownPHP

Technical Skills

communicationdocumentationsecurity policy developmentAPI developmentbackend developmentdatabase management

appwrite/sdk-generator

Apr 2025 Apr 2025
1 Month active

Languages Used

YAML

Technical Skills

CI/CDGitHub Actions

Generated by Exceeds AIThis report is designed for sharing and indexing